Computer Skills and Technology Requirements
Computer skills required: You should be familiar with the layout of Blackboard and know how to do the following common tasks: 1. Check announcements 2. Post to the discussion board 3. Submit an assignment 4. Check the Grade Center* All of these tasks are covered in Charter Oak's free Student Orientation…
Computer and mobile device requirements: Charter Oak is using the "Original" environment of Blackboard, also known as Blackboard Learn.
